Georgetown Experts Offer Tips to Start and Stay Healthy in the New Year
Georgetown residents wishing to get or stay healthy are lucky to have a number of nearby health clubs and studios to choose from. And the beginning of the year is the perfect time to check in with the experts and get tips about how to keep your new year's resolution. Definitions Personal Training Plus Definitions is located on Thomas Jefferson Street between M and K streets. It specializes in one-on-one personal training fitness programs that include posture retraining and sports specific fitness programs for residents seeking to improve their tennis or golf games. Residents take to the streets to get in shape.
About eight runners stretch in the Friday twilight at the labyrinth on the waterfront, a workout boot camp led by Charles Eisner. Without personal trainers, the boot camp relies on group members pushing themselves and working together to motivate each other. "You can be surrounded by dozens of people and still be isolated at a gym," Eisner said. He doesn't charge the participants because he was "going to work out regardless." Group members, who met through Meetup.com, agreed with Eisner that the boot camp atmosphere motivated them to continue their regimen.
